More passengers at Schiphol in May despite Gulf region unrest
Schiphol Airport saw an overall increase in passenger numbers in May compared to the previous year, despite a significant drop in travel to and from the Middle East. Airlines are currently avoiding several destinations in the Gulf region due to ongoing regional unrest.

Moscow mayor reports largest drone attack in two years
Ukraine launched its largest drone attack on the Moscow region in two years, utilizing over 190 drones according to local officials. At least 17 people were reported injured in the strikes, including two children.

Suspect in death of couple in Meerstad is their child
A 53-year-old couple was found dead in Meerstad, Groningen, and their child has been identified as the suspect in the case. Police confirmed the familial relationship but have not yet verified media reports that the suspect is a 13-year-old daughter who lived at the home.

NATO aims to modernize nuclear arsenal
NATO member states have agreed to modernize the alliance's nuclear arsenal and strengthen planning and coordination. The nuclear planning group announced these measures to ensure the alliance's deterrent capabilities remain up to date.

Oil and European gas prices fall after signing of Iran deal
Oil prices dropped on Thursday morning following a new agreement signed between the United States and Iran. Brent crude, the benchmark for Middle Eastern oil, decreased in value by more than 2 percent.
